Introduction
Welcome to the Eastern African Literary and Cultural Studies, a prestigious journal dedicated to exploring the dynamic intersection of literature and cultural studies within Eastern Africa. Published by Routledge Journals, Taylor & Francis Ltd, this journal serves as a vital platform for scholars and practitioners to engage with innovative research that enriches the understanding of the region's unique cultural narratives and literary traditions. With an established impact factor reflecting its growing influence—ranking in the top quartile in both Cultural Studies and Literature and Literary Theory—this journal is instrumental for those seeking to contribute new insights in these fields. The journal is indexed within the Scopus database, showcasing its credibility and reach, and ranks favorably among its peers in terms of dissemination and citation. Researchers, educators, and students alike will find valuable resources and thought-provoking articles from 2019 to 2024 that address critical issues in Eastern African contexts.
